Prince Edward Island 
 

 


PEI is the smallest of the Canadian provinces and is quite unlike any other.  It has a beautiful beach and resort area on the north coast which is apparently full of tourists during the summer months - in fact, tourism is the main industry in the province.

Things to See and Do

The government has set up a series of driving tours which will take you around the whole of the island.  We drove along one of these, the most popular, which was quite interesting.  The island is very pretty..except for the horrible tourist cabins they have built all over the place, even in the middle of fields!

In the short time we were there we did the following things:

- reached PEI by driving across the new 14 km long Confederation Bridge which connects the province to mainland Nova Scotia
- drove through the ultra touristy north coast area
